Latest Patents
Holcroft’s most recent patents include an **Optically Addressed Thermal Imaging Device**. This groundbreaking device utilizes a configuration of detector pixels, created by a pyroelectric layer arranged between electrode structures. The innovative design incorporates a photoconductive layer, allowing for the optical addressing of pyroelectric charges developed by the detector pixels. This eliminates the need for traditional solid-state switching connections, facilitating large-scale fabrication of imaging devices.
Additionally, he has developed an **Imaging Arrangement** that employs a chopping device to periodically block infrared energy exposure to an array of detector elements. This configuration includes a non-reciprocating rotary mechanism that maintains the orientation of individually-mounted cells, enhancing the array's ability to spatially resolve energy sources effectively. The implementation of an infrared blocking piece further protects the array from unwanted infrared energy, improving the clarity and functionality of the imaging system.
